🐡 Chinese Algae Eater Gyrinocheilus aymonieri

The Chinese Algae Eater (Gyrinocheilus aymonieri) is a moderate-care, aggressive species from Southeast Asia. Adults reach roughly 10", so plan on a minimum tank of 55 gallons. Keep the water between 72–82°F with a pH of 6–8. It does not school and can be kept singly or in species-appropriate numbers. As a herbivore, it does best on a varied diet appropriate to its feeding style.
